Learn more about Motueka

Kayak through crystal-clear waters to spot native birds along the Motueka River, then explore the vibrant Sunday Market for local crafts and produce. Rent bikes to discover coastal trails, or use the town as your gateway to Abel Tasman National Park's golden beaches and hiking paths.

Best time to go to Motueka

The best time to visit Motueka is dependant on what kind of holiday you are seeking. January is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January62.2°F (16.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
February61.9°F (16.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
March58.8°F (14.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April54.5°F (12.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May50.4°F (10.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
June46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
July45.0°F (7.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
August46.2°F (7.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
September48.6°F (9.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
October51.8°F (11.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December59.7°F (15.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Motueka

To reach Motueka, you can fly into several major airports. Nelson Airport (NSN) is the closest, situated 27.4km away. Notable accommodations nearby include the 5-star Palazzo Motor Lodge and Century Park Motor Lodge, both 4.8km from the airport. Blenheim Airport (BHE-Woodbourne) and Picton Airport (PCN) are both 83.7km away, with excellent hotels such as Carnmore Chateau Marlborough and Scenic Hotel Marlborough, respectively. Transportation options vary, with some hotels offering shuttle services upon request. Enjoy your stay in the beautiful Tasman Region.

What's the seasonal weather like in Motueka?
The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 8°C. Average annual precipitation for Motueka is 1538 mm.
